Moonbeam Casino Las Vegas: Planning Your Visit

Moonbeam Casino Las Vegas occupies a mid-Strip location between Planet Hollywood and Paris. The property combines a boutique hotel tower with an intimate gaming floor aimed at visitors who prefer fewer crowds than larger resorts.

1. Booking a Room

Standard rooms start around $119 on weekdays. Strip-view upgrades add $40-$60 per night. Book directly through the casino site to receive a $20 dining credit and waived resort fees for members of the free players club.

2. Reaching the Casino Floor

From the Strip, enter through the south doors near the porte-cochère. The gaming area is one level up via escalators or elevators. Rideshare vehicles drop off at the same entrance.

3. Slot and Table Game Selection

Expect roughly 800 machines, including classic reels, video slots, and video poker. Table minimums start at $10 for blackjack and $15 for craps during peak hours.

  • 800+ slot and video poker machines
  • $10 blackjack and $15 craps minimums
  • Single-deck blackjack on weekday mornings

Ticket redemption kiosks handle amounts up to $3,000. Larger payouts require a visit to the main cage with valid ID. Crypto withdrawals are not available on-site.

6. Getting Around Las Vegas

The Deuce bus stops directly in front of the property every 15 minutes. Monorail station at MGM Grand is a five-minute walk north. Rental-car return centers are located at the airport, 15 minutes south via I-15.
